The Portland Police Bureau said in a statement that there are reports that someone threw an explosive device on Saturday, possibly in the area of Southwest 4th Avenue and Main Street.

captured a loud bang and what appears to be residual smoke on the street.The Twitter user also

" and suggested a black GMC may have been involved, although this has not been verified by authorities. Police Chief Chuck Lovell said on Twitter that investigators are trying to determine what happened."If anyone has a first-hand account about what happened or picked up evidence please contact us."Police said they are"very interested" in speaking with the person in the video and any other eye witnesses to the event.
